The cathedral also has some factors of the later on Rayonnant Gothic fashion, including the single-arch flying buttresses that assist the apse. The cathedral underwent a number of modifications and restorations in excess of the centuries. While in the 18th century, many of its Gothic functions ended up removed or replaced by classical types. During the nineteenth century, a major restoration project by Eugène Viollet-le-Duc restored the cathedral to its unique Gothic physical appearance and extra a new spire. In 2019, a fire damaged the roof, the spire, and a few of the interior. A reconstruction venture is underway to restore the cathedral to its previous glory.

The major architectural undertakings ended up the structures of abbeys and cathedrals. From about 900 onward, the movements of each clerics and tradesmen carried architectural information across Europe, causing the pan-European kinds Romanesque and Gothic.

The Notre Dame Cathedral Paris represents the architectural pattern on the Gothic architectural motion, which was prominent through the medieval time period. The cathedral’s layout embodies the characteristics of Gothic architecture, which includes pointed arches, ribbed vaults, and flying buttresses. These aspects permitted for that creation of taller and a lot more spacious interiors, emphasizing verticality and light-weight. The Gothic model was a departure from the sooner Romanesque architecture, with its significant and strong physical appearance.
